The Geopolitical Catalyst: Why Latvia Took the Lead

The immediate impetus for Latvia’s decision stems from the ongoing war in Ukraine. Recognizing Ukrainian e-signatures allows Ukrainian citizens residing in Latvia – and, crucially, those displaced – to seamlessly access essential services, conduct business, and maintain legal standing without the logistical hurdles of traditional notarization or physical presence. This is particularly vital for Ukrainians rebuilding their lives abroad, ensuring continuity in financial transactions, healthcare access, and legal processes.

However, the long-term implications extend far beyond the current crisis. Latvia’s proactive stance positions it as a leader in digital innovation and a champion of cross-border digital trust. It demonstrates a willingness to embrace technological solutions to address complex geopolitical challenges, setting a precedent for other nations to follow.

The Technical Foundation: Understanding E-Signatures and Interoperability

Electronic signatures, when implemented with robust security protocols, offer a level of authenticity and non-repudiation comparable to traditional handwritten signatures. The key lies in qualified electronic signatures (QES), which rely on qualified certificates issued by trusted providers and meet stringent regulatory requirements. Latvia’s recognition of Ukrainian QES relies on the mutual trust frameworks established between the two nations, ensuring that signatures generated in Ukraine are legally binding within Latvia.

The Role of Qualified Trust Service Providers (QTSPs)

The success of this initiative hinges on the role of Qualified Trust Service Providers (QTSPs). These entities are responsible for issuing digital certificates, managing cryptographic keys, and ensuring the integrity of the signature creation process. Harmonization of QTSP standards across different countries is crucial for fostering widespread interoperability and building confidence in cross-border digital transactions.

Beyond Ukraine: The Emerging Trend of Digital Identity Interoperability

Latvia’s move is not an isolated incident. Globally, there’s a growing recognition of the need for interoperable digital identity systems. The European Union’s eIDAS regulation, for example, aims to create a pan-European framework for electronic identification and trust services. However, progress has been slow, hampered by technical complexities and political sensitivities.

The Ukrainian situation provides a compelling use case for accelerating this trend. It demonstrates the practical benefits of recognizing digital identities issued by other nations, particularly in times of crisis. We can expect to see increased pressure on governments to adopt more flexible and interoperable approaches to digital identity, potentially leading to the development of regional or even global digital identity networks.

Furthermore, the rise of Self-Sovereign Identity (SSI) – where individuals have complete control over their digital credentials – is poised to play a significant role. SSI solutions, built on blockchain technology, offer a secure and privacy-preserving way to manage and share digital identities across borders, potentially bypassing the need for centralized trust authorities.

Implications for Businesses and Individuals

For businesses, the ability to seamlessly verify the identities of Ukrainian customers and partners opens up new opportunities for trade and investment. It reduces friction in cross-border transactions and streamlines compliance processes. For individuals, it means greater access to services and a more convenient way to manage their digital lives.

However, it also raises important questions about data privacy and security. Robust data protection measures are essential to safeguard sensitive information and prevent fraud. Governments and businesses must work together to establish clear guidelines and best practices for the responsible use of digital identities.

Frequently Asked Questions About Digital Identity Interoperability

What are the biggest challenges to achieving global digital identity interoperability?

The primary challenges include differing regulatory frameworks, lack of standardized technical protocols, concerns about data privacy and security, and political resistance to ceding control over national identity systems.

How will Self-Sovereign Identity (SSI) impact the future of digital identity?

SSI has the potential to revolutionize digital identity by empowering individuals with greater control over their data and reducing reliance on centralized authorities. It offers a more secure and privacy-preserving approach to identity management.

What role will blockchain technology play in digital identity interoperability?

Blockchain technology can provide a secure and transparent infrastructure for managing digital identities and verifying credentials. Its decentralized nature makes it resistant to tampering and censorship.

Is there a risk of increased fraud with greater digital identity interoperability?

While interoperability can create new opportunities for fraud, it also enables more sophisticated fraud detection and prevention mechanisms. Robust security protocols and ongoing monitoring are essential to mitigate these risks.
